WebClear Finish = Binder + Solvent + Additives Paint = Binder + Solvent Additives + Pigment + Extender. The Ingredients. Film Former (medium, vehicle, binder) It is a liquid form It binds together the components of the paint (or clear finish) It influences the gloss level, degree of sheen in the film It keeps the pigment in suspension WebA binder or binding agent is any material or substance that holds or draws other materials together to form a cohesive whole mechanically, chemically, by adhesion or cohesion . (Printing, Lithography & Bookbinding) WebOct 4, 2024 · In an alkyd paint, the binder is typically a synthetic resin. The Use of Alkyd Paint Because the binder in an alkyd paint is a strong resin, it is very resistant to damage. Therefore, many people use them in high traffic areas of their homes such as hallways. WebPaint is any pigmented liquid, liquefiable, or solid mastic composition that, after application to a substrate in a thin layer, converts to a solid film.
